The internet has been my greatest ally throughout the years of learning basic beauty tips. So let me share to you some basic tips for every bride's maid:
1. If you want to do it yourself make-up, first determine the color theme of the occasion. From the color, you can figure out the kind of eyeshadow that you are going to apply on your eyelids. Apply liquid concealer first before everything else. It hides the blemishes of your skin. Then apply the foundation powder. I suggest you invest in quality foundations such as Max Factor and Mac. In the long run, they're worth every penny. Start from top of the face down and outwards.
2. Take note of the time of the event. When it is held during daytime, wear pastel colors make-up. Shades of pink, blue, green, yellow, etc. will truly be helpful. After all, the purpose of make up is to accentuate your natural features and not alter them. The lighter the shade the more it emphasizes your natural beauty. When the event is held at nighttime, you can wear darker eye shadows, bolder lipstick and darker shades of the palettes. It is important not to overdo it though. Applying too much dark make-up will turn you into a walking horror. Shades of dark blue, dark green, earth colors, etc. will do the trick. You can research in Youtube on how to apply the shades over each other and what colors to pick.
3. When it comes to accessories, the lesser the better. For dangling earrings, as much as possible you may choose not to wear anymore necklace as it will clutter the over-all look. For stud earrings, you can wear a necklace to bring the impact of the get-up. Wear one-piece bracelet to give that elegant look but don't wear bangles as it brings out the impression that you want to outshine the bride. Ditch the wrist watch unless it looks like a fine piece of jewelry when used with the dress.
4. For your hair-do, if you are wearing dangling earrings, it is best to wear lay-down hair or wavy and curly hairdo. This style will complement the earrings. If you are wearing a stud earrings, show it off by pulling away your hair in a stylish bun or simply in a chic ponytail. This will show off your shoulders and neckline which could be very sexy get-up.
5. Be wary of your feet. Get a foot spa or a pedicure a day before the wedding. Unless you are wearing closed-shoes [which is a fashion crime in every wedding], you need to prep your toes to make it look pretty as you also walk down the aisle. An ugly pair of feet will ruin the sexy sandals and the overall get up. It is a must for every bride's maid to have pretty toes even for the wedding day only. If the couple provides uniform sandals, make sure to attend fittings so you wont get sore feet during the wedding event.
6. Be ready with an emergency kit which includes tissues, mirror, touch-up kit, etc. You may not know any impending mishaps so it is better to be prepared for anything. Better to have it when you don't need it than you need it and you don't have it.
